摘要:
题目描述给定一个double类型的浮点数base和int类型的整数exponent。求base的exponent次方。http://www.nowcoder.com/practice/1a834e5e3e1a4b7ba251417554e07c00?rp=1&ru=/ta/coding-interv... 阅读全文
摘要:
题目描述输入一个整数,输出该数二进制表示中1的个数。其中负数用补码表示。class Solution {public: int NumberOf1(int n) { int count=0; while(n) { ... 阅读全文
摘要:
题目描述我们可以用2*1的小矩形横着或者竖着去覆盖更大的矩形。请问用n个2*1的小矩形无重叠地覆盖一个2*n的大矩形,总共有多少种方法? 1 class Solution { 2 public: 3 int rectCover(int number) { 4 int f1=... 阅读全文
摘要:
题目描述一只青蛙一次可以跳上1级台阶,也可以跳上2级……它也可以跳上n级。求该青蛙跳上一个n级的台阶总共有多少种跳法。class Solution {public: int jumpFloorII(int number) { int i,s=1; for(i=1;i... 阅读全文
摘要:
题目描述一只青蛙一次可以跳上1级台阶,也可以跳上2级。求该青蛙跳上一个n级的台阶总共有多少种跳法。class Solution {public: int jumpFloor(int number) { int f1=1; int f2=2; int ... 阅读全文
摘要:
大家都知道斐波那契数列,现在要求输入一个整数n,请你输出斐波那契数列的第n项。 1 class Solution { 2 public: 3 int Fibonacci(int n) { 4 int f1=1; 5 int f2=1; 6 in... 阅读全文
摘要:
题目描述用两个栈来实现一个队列,完成队列的Push和Pop操作。 队列中的元素为int类型class Solution{public: void push(int node) { stack1.push(node); } int pop() { ... 阅读全文
摘要:
题目描述输入一个链表,从尾到头打印链表每个节点的值。 1 /** 2 * struct ListNode { 3 * int val; 4 * struct ListNode *next; 5 * ListNode(int x) : 6 * ... 阅读全文
摘要:
请实现一个函数,将一个字符串中的空格替换成“%20”。例如,当字符串为We Are Happy.则经过替换之后的字符串为We%20Are%20Happy。http://www.nowcoder.com/practice/4060ac7e3e404ad1a894ef3e17650423?rp=1&ru... 阅读全文
摘要:
题目描述在一个二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。 1 class Solution { 2 public: 3 bool Find(vector > array,in... 阅读全文